The goal of this work was to simulate both the flow in a rocket engine nozzle and the resulting flow-induced transient loads on the nozzle. This unsteady nozzle flow results in structural dynamic excitation, which contributes not only to nozzle stress and deformation but also to the dynamic loads that are transmitted to the rest of the engine.
